Contestant Specific Information:
Pick up the 2007 Dawn Look-A-Like Contest ENTRY FORM at the Con, from the Special Events & Registration table, located in front of the Centennial Ballroom in the Hyatt, between 10:00 AM and 5:00 PM. The people running the contest will be at the table during that time to answer your questions. If it's a tech question, tell registration to ask for Cat, who is in charge of backstage.
VERY IMPORTANT - Audio accompaniment needs to be in CD FORM ONLY & PLEASE have it clearly labeled to make it easy for the backstage techs.
(Side note for 2007: We are waiting to hear back about whether there will be any forms available in advance, or whether contestants with audio accompaniment will need to fill out a second, audio/tech direction sheet, like last year.)
All contestants are required to turn in their forms to the registration table by 5:00 PM on Saturday.
ALL contestants must be in the set-up area by 7:30 PM Saturday night, but getting there at 7 is smarter. Earlier=better, in terms of getting where you need to be.
In the set-up area, you will be given a number and put in order. After you are numbered, you will have your picture taken.
The format of the show is simple; you go up on stage, do your thing, come off stage and go back to the set-up area. Please remember your number and try to stay in some sort of order.
After the awarding of prizes, the winners will have their photos taken with Joe Linsner and the emcee(s).
Important: Make sure to pick up your Contest After-Party invitation backstage from either Cyndee, Zeke or Greg. It is at the after-party that you will receive your exclusive Dawn 2007 10th Anniversary Contest Print, which was created exclusively for contest participants. All contest participants get to bring themselves & a guest.
